How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90250?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90250 Studio Apartments | $2,104 | $1,025 | $3,165 |
| 90250 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,259 | $1,200 | $3,844 |
| 90250 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,968 | $1,450 | $4,571 |
| 90250 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,333 | $1,827 | $7,500 |
| 90250 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,180 | $2,020 | $4,121 |
